HLK-R044 is a preclinical-stage topical small molecule therapeutic candidate being developed by Shenzhen Yaoxin Biotechnology (also known as Pharmacin) for the treatment of nail psoriasis. The drug is specifically formulated for topical administration, designed to penetrate the nail plate and address the underlying inflammatory processes associated with psoriatic involvement of the nail bed and matrix. As of mid-2024, the specific molecular target and mechanism of action for HLK-R044 have not been publicly disclosed by the sponsor, although the company specializes in small molecule modulators for immunological and inflammatory diseases.
